2. Relax on the Iconic Punta Rata Beach
One of the most renowned beaches in Croatia, Punta Rata, offers crystal-clear waters and pristine pebble shores perfect for unwinding after a day of meetings or exploration. The beach is equipped with nearby facilities, cafes, and bars, making it a convenient place to relax while enjoying the stunning Adriatic views. Visitors can rent loungers and umbrellas, or simply dip into the refreshing sea. Visiting during the weekend allows you to experience the vibrant local atmosphere, with fewer crowds in the early mornings or late afternoons.

7. Visit the Nearby Nature Parks and Trails
Nature lovers will appreciate the scenic hiking and walking trails in the surrounding area. Biokovo Nature Park, just a short drive away, offers breathtaking vistas, lush flora, and fauna, and well-marked trails suitable for various fitness levels. During your stay, you can choose to go on guided eco-tours or explore independently. The park's panoramic viewpoints provide excellent opportunities for photography and reflection, perfect for moments when you need a break from your busy schedule.
